Beach Soccer: Ghana's Keta Sunset on the brink of final berth after record win

Sunset Sports from Keta continued on their amazing dream debut at the 2019 edition of the Copa Lagos beach soccer tournament in Nigeria.

This follows an incredible 15-3 win over Nigerian based global super brand Pepsi Academy.

Led by national team captain, Michael Sema, the Keta boys played out a tough opening period which ended 3-2 in their favour but immediately turned up the heat and style in the second and third periods hitting 12 goals past the prestigious Pepsi Academy team.

Sema ended the game with 5 goals earning him the MVP award with fellow national team players Aziz Kofi and Alfred Torsu also among the goals.

Sunset Sports will face off with Gidi Sharks in the final round robin match to decide who wins the club challenge at this year's tournament.

Gidi Sharks currently top the group with 6 points followed closely by Sunset Sports on 5 points.
